Transaction 687b05ec9efa51f23a07dc5b0568efb11314b4243dc3e7030b5e996ad93749f6
1 Input
1 Output
-
687b05ec9efa51f23a07dc5b0568efb11314b4243dc3e7030b5e996ad93749f6:0
- value
- 13038120
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e5aafbc96ddd9b8dd35dee804ccfa7563f2ccfba OP_EQUAL
- address
- 3NdPVcnErXEP7Ykk7eU8k4SnN4vmKpSnGd